At Sundridge Park, your ticket purchasing and collection are made easy with a ticket office open from 06:10 to 10:40 on weekdays. If you prefer autonomous options or arrive outside these hours, fret not, as ticket machines are readily available. Accessible ticket machines are conveniently positioned at the station forecourt, ensuring all passengers have straightforward access. Furthermore, smartcard users can benefit from the station's smartcard issuance and validation services. To enhance your journey, induction loops are installed for those with hearing impairments.
Customer assistance is readily available at Sundridge Park with a help point that provides access to train departure screens and announcements. While the station might not have staff present round the clock, assistance for the navigation and boarding is offered during staffing hours from 06:00 to 11:00, Monday to Friday. Although step-free access is limited to certain areas, arrangements can be made in advance for additional aid. For security and peace of mind, the station is equipped with CCTV surveillance.

Shoreditch High Street train station is designed to accommodate the modern traveler's needs while retaining an element of simplicity. The ticket office operates mainly in the mornings, but don't worry if you’re an afternoon traveler as ticket machines are available for purchasing tickets and collecting those bought online. Both accessible ticket machines and induction loops are provided to ensure convenience for all passengers.
While the station itself doesn’t offer extensive lounge facilities or luggage storage, the existence of CCTV ensures a measure of safety. For those with mobility needs, there is step-free access throughout the station, accessible ticket barriers, toilets, and even ramps for train access. Unfortunately, there is no parking, but with Shoreditch being a hub of public transport, who needs a car anyway?
You’ll also find refreshments at the station including a coffee kiosk and vending machines for both food and cold drinks, as well as a few high-street shops. Though you'll need to head into the locale for an ATM or currency exchange, which gives you another perfect excuse to explore all Shoreditch has to offer.
One of the joys of Shoreditch High Street station lies in its convenient transport links. If buses are your go-to, rail replacement services operate via Bethnal Green Road at stops J and K. If you prefer the Underground, Liverpool Street is a leisurely 15-minute walk away, or just a single stop to Whitechapel, southbound on the train.
